Canine warts cause a thickening of the skin and tend to occur on the back or underside of the paw. Web8 feb. 2024 · How to treat corns between the toes. Corns between the toes are quite common; they are also called heloma molle or soft corns. They are often softer than corns in other places, but they are at least as painful, and should be treated as soon as they appear. Corns between the toes are soft, because sweat and damp keep them soft.

Web4 nov. 2024 · Managing Corns Depending on whether a horse is shod or barefoot, there are different ways to treat corns. For shod horses, horse owners may need to either begin shorter shoeing cycles or make sure their horses are equipped with a fuller fitting shoe, or both, in order to help provide more support.
